Bio:

Alan Baxter is a native Nashvillian, but didn’t discover his love of music writing until his retirement from 30 years of government service. From the first song written in 2017, Mama’s Sparkling Eyes, Alan has gone on to write over 600 songs. He has managed to produce 16 of his songs.

You are welcome to explore his works, on http://baxtermusiclyrics.squarespace.com and reverbnation.com/ralanbaxter His specialty is contemporary Christian songs. He also has a great deal of Country, Folk, and Honkie Tonk songs listed. He welcomes artists who want to co-write. What Musical Genre Do You Feel Best Describes Your Music And How Would You Describe Your Sound?
Started out mainly writing Contemporary Christian, but since then I have written Country love songs, honkie tonk, etc. Have a total of 624 songs written. I have personally published 14 songs.

How Did You Get Your Name? Is There A Story?

I’m adopted, Kyle is my original sir name, but Baxter is my family name. Kyle is an old Scottish name for a group of highway men. Original castle still stands in Scotland, with an escape route down to the river, in case they were raided by Scottish / English authorities.

What Are or Have Been Your Musical Influences?

Ray Walker, Sonney James, Brenda Lee.

What Are You Working On Now? Any Future Collaborations We Can Look Forward To?Currently I am revising songs I have not yet published, which is a hard task, see that I have about 615 songs not published yet.

What Is Your Ultimate Goal In The Music Industry? What Is Your Plan Of Action?To have a top ten song on both the Chrisitan and Country charts.

What Is Your Favorite Track To Perform Live and Why?

Darkness, Robot Heart. Havent had these songs sung live but I feel like with enough exposure a artist will pick these songs up.

What Has Been The Biggest Challenge In Your Career Thus Far?

Get a producer to be interested in my songs. With a est 60,000 song writers, the competition is tease. My wife retired from Gather / Colombia Music a few years back. So, I am aware it takes lost of work, revising each song. Then wait for that special moment.

What’s Your Typical Songwriting Process?

Idea comes to mind, write lyrics, add chorus, bridge line, revise.

How Has Social Media Influenced Your Career As An Artist?

Some, I really go with my own thoughts. Those songs that are available on social media, have been well received.

What Are Some Tracks and Artists Currently On Your Playlist?

Darkness, Can’t You See, Lay Me Down Softly, to name a few.

What Did You Do Before You Started Making Music?

write lyrics down on legal pad, edit, edit, edit, until lines rhyme and I am satisfied with the flow of the song.

Any Advice For Young People (Men or Women) That Want To Succeed In The Music World?Yes! Never give up, Ive been writing now for three years. Expect to be turned down, but keep writing. The moment will come.

What Would You Change In The Music Industry If You Were A Top Music Executive?

The way music is accepted. I understand all artist want to keep their music out front. Yet there is so much talent undiscovered out here, have special individuals who look for new talent.

How Do You Feel About Originality?

It is a most for song writers, one of the many comments I have had with my music is, wow your songs are thought provoking and original.
